ບໍລິການ Apache ໃນ Linux ແມ່ນຫຍັງ?

Apache ແມ່ນເວັບເຊີບເວີທີ່ໃຊ້ທົ່ວໄປທີ່ສຸດໃນລະບົບ Linux. ເຊີບເວີເວັບຖືກໃຊ້ເພື່ອຮັບໃຊ້ໜ້າເວັບທີ່ຮ້ອງຂໍໂດຍຄອມພິວເຕີລູກຂ່າຍ. … ການຕັ້ງຄ່ານີ້ເອີ້ນວ່າ LAMP (Linux, Apache, MySQL ແລະ Perl/Python/PHP) ແລະປະກອບເປັນແພລດຟອມທີ່ມີປະສິດທິພາບ ແລະແຂງແຮງສໍາລັບການພັດທະນາ ແລະການນຳໃຊ້ແອັບພລິເຄຊັນເວັບ.

ຂ້ອຍຈະຢຸດ Apache ໄດ້ແນວໃດ?

ຢຸດ apache:

  1. ເຂົ້າສູ່ລະບົບເປັນຜູ້ໃຊ້ແອັບພລິເຄຊັນ.
  2. ພິມ apcb.
  3. ຖ້າ apache ຖືກດໍາເນີນການເປັນຜູ້ໃຊ້ແອັບພລິເຄຊັນ: ພິມ ./apachectl stop.

20 июл. ປີ 2016.

ຂ້ອຍຈະຮູ້ໄດ້ແນວໃດວ່າ Apache ເຮັດວຽກຢູ່ໃນ Linux?

ວິທີການກວດສອບສະຖານະການແລ່ນຂອງ LAMP stack

  1. ສໍາລັບ Ubuntu: ສະຖານະ # service apache2.
  2. ສໍາລັບ CentOS: # /etc/init.d/httpd ສະຖານະ.
  3. ສໍາລັບ Ubuntu: # service apache2 restart.
  4. ສໍາລັບ CentOS: # /etc/init.d/httpd restart.
  5. ທ່ານສາມາດນໍາໃຊ້ຄໍາສັ່ງ mysqladmin ເພື່ອຊອກຫາວ່າ mysql ກໍາລັງເຮັດວຽກຫຼືບໍ່.

3 февр. ປີ 2017.

httpd ບໍລິການ Linux ແມ່ນຫຍັງ?

httpd ແມ່ນໂປຣແກຣມເຊີບເວີ Apache HyperText Transfer Protocol (HTTP). ມັນໄດ້ຖືກອອກແບບເພື່ອດໍາເນີນການເປັນຂະບວນການ daemon ໂດດດ່ຽວ. ເມື່ອໃຊ້ແບບນີ້, ມັນຈະສ້າງຂະບວນການຂອງເດັກນ້ອຍ ຫຼືກະທູ້ເພື່ອຈັດການຄຳຮ້ອງຂໍ.

ຂ້ອຍຈະເລີ່ມ Apache ໃນ Linux ໄດ້ແນວໃດ?

ຄໍາສັ່ງສະເພາະ Debian/Ubuntu Linux ເພື່ອເລີ່ມຕົ້ນ/ຢຸດ/ປິດເປີດ Apache ຄືນໃໝ່

  1. restart Apache 2 web server, enter: # /etc/init.d/apache2 restart. $ sudo /etc/init.d/apache2 restart. …
  2. ເພື່ອຢຸດເຄື່ອງແມ່ຂ່າຍເວັບ Apache 2, ໃສ່: # /etc/init.d/apache2 stop. …
  3. ເພື່ອເລີ່ມຕົ້ນເຄື່ອງແມ່ຂ່າຍເວັບ Apache 2, ໃຫ້ໃສ່: # /etc/init.d/apache2 start.

20 февр. ປີ 2021.

ຂ້ອຍຈະເລີ່ມບໍລິການ httpd ໄດ້ແນວໃດ?

ທ່ານຍັງສາມາດເລີ່ມ httpd ໂດຍໃຊ້ /sbin/service httpd start . ນີ້ເລີ່ມຕົ້ນ httpd ແຕ່ບໍ່ໄດ້ກໍານົດຕົວແປສະພາບແວດລ້ອມ. ຖ້າທ່ານກໍາລັງໃຊ້ຄໍາສັ່ງຟັງໃນຕອນຕົ້ນໃນ httpd. conf , ເຊິ່ງແມ່ນພອດ 80, ທ່ານຈະຕ້ອງມີສິດທິຂອງຮາກເພື່ອເລີ່ມຕົ້ນເຄື່ອງແມ່ຂ່າຍ apache.

ຂ້ອຍຈະຢຸດຂະບວນການ Apache ທັງຫມົດໄດ້ແນວໃດ?

ສໍາລັບອະດີດທ່ານສາມາດຂ້າຂະບວນການແລ່ນທັງຫມົດດ້ວຍ sudo killall -9 apache2 ; ຢ່າງ ໃດ ກໍ ຕາມ , ສໍາ ລັບ ສຸດ ທ້າຍ ທ່ານ ຈະ ງ່າຍ ດາຍ ຈໍາ ເປັນ ຕ້ອງ ລໍ ຖ້າ ໃຫ້ ເຂົາ ເຈົ້າ ໄປ . ໃນກໍລະນີທີ່ມັນ Apache ບໍ່ຕ້ອງການທີ່ຈະຢຸດເຊົາຢ່າງດີ, ສິ່ງທີ່ທ່ານຢາກຈະເຮັດຄືການສືບສວນສິ່ງທີ່ເກີດຂຶ້ນ.

Apache ຖືກຕິດຕັ້ງຢູ່ບ່ອນໃດໃນ Linux?

ໃນລະບົບສ່ວນໃຫຍ່ຖ້າທ່ານຕິດຕັ້ງ Apache ກັບຕົວຈັດການແພັກເກັດ, ຫຼືມັນຖືກຕິດຕັ້ງໄວ້ລ່ວງຫນ້າ, ໄຟລ໌ການຕັ້ງຄ່າ Apache ແມ່ນຢູ່ໃນຫນຶ່ງໃນສະຖານທີ່ເຫຼົ່ານີ້:

  1. /etc/apache2/httpd. conf.
  2. /etc/apache2/apache2. conf.
  3. /etc/httpd/httpd. conf.
  4. /etc/httpd/conf/httpd. conf.

ຂ້ອຍຈະຊອກຫາບໍລິການໃນ Linux ໄດ້ແນວໃດ?

ລາຍຊື່ການບໍລິການທີ່ໃຊ້ບໍລິການ. ວິທີທີ່ງ່າຍທີ່ສຸດທີ່ຈະລາຍຊື່ການບໍລິການໃນ Linux, ເມື່ອທ່ານຢູ່ໃນລະບົບ SystemV init, ແມ່ນການໃຊ້ຄໍາສັ່ງ "ການບໍລິການ" ຕິດຕາມດ້ວຍທາງເລືອກ "–status-all". ດ້ວຍວິທີນີ້, ທ່ານຈະຖືກນໍາສະເຫນີດ້ວຍບັນຊີລາຍຊື່ຄົບຖ້ວນຂອງການບໍລິການໃນລະບົບຂອງທ່ານ.

ຂ້ອຍສາມາດບອກໄດ້ແນວໃດວ່າເຄື່ອງແມ່ຂ່າຍຂອງ Linux ກໍາລັງເຮັດວຽກຢູ່ບໍ?

ຖ້າເວັບເຊີບເວີຂອງທ່ານແລ່ນຢູ່ໃນພອດມາດຕະຖານເບິ່ງ “netstat -tulpen |grep 80”. ມັນຄວນຈະບອກທ່ານວ່າບໍລິການໃດກໍາລັງແລ່ນຢູ່. ຕອນນີ້ທ່ານສາມາດກວດເບິ່ງການຕັ້ງຄ່າໄດ້, ທ່ານຈະເຫັນພວກມັນຕາມປົກກະຕິໃນ /etc/servicename, ຕົວຢ່າງ: apache configs ມີແນວໂນ້ມທີ່ຈະຊອກຫາໃນ /etc/apache2/. ຢູ່ທີ່ນັ້ນ, ທ່ານຈະໄດ້ຮັບຄໍາແນະນໍາບ່ອນທີ່ໄຟລ໌ຕັ້ງຢູ່.

ຄວາມແຕກຕ່າງລະຫວ່າງ httpd ແລະ Apache ແມ່ນຫຍັງ?

ບໍ່ມີຄວາມແຕກຕ່າງຫຍັງເລີຍ. HTTPD ແມ່ນໂຄງການທີ່ (ໂດຍພື້ນຖານແລ້ວ) ໂຄງການທີ່ເອີ້ນວ່າ Apache Web server. ຄວາມແຕກຕ່າງດຽວທີ່ຂ້ອຍສາມາດຄິດໄດ້ແມ່ນວ່າໃນ Ubuntu / Debian binary ເອີ້ນວ່າ apache2 ແທນ httpd ເຊິ່ງໂດຍທົ່ວໄປແລ້ວມັນຖືກເອີ້ນວ່າຢູ່ໃນ RedHat / CentOS.

ຂ້ອຍຈະເລີ່ມບໍລິການໃນ Linux ໄດ້ແນວໃດ?

ວິທີການ 2: ການຄຸ້ມຄອງການບໍລິການໃນ Linux ດ້ວຍ init

  1. ລາຍຊື່ການບໍລິການທັງໝົດ. ເພື່ອລາຍຊື່ການບໍລິການ Linux ທັງໝົດ, ໃຫ້ໃຊ້ບໍລິການ –status-all. …
  2. ເລີ່ມການບໍລິການ. ເພື່ອເລີ່ມຕົ້ນການບໍລິການໃນ Ubuntu ແລະການແຈກຢາຍອື່ນໆ, ໃຊ້ຄໍາສັ່ງນີ້: ບໍລິການ ເລີ່ມ.
  3. ຢຸດການບໍລິການ. …
  4. ເລີ່ມການບໍລິການຄືນໃໝ່. …
  5. ກວດເບິ່ງສະຖານະຂອງການບໍລິການ.

29 окт ປີ 2020.

Systemctl ໃນ Linux ແມ່ນຫຍັງ?

systemctl ຖືກນໍາໃຊ້ເພື່ອກວດສອບແລະຄວບຄຸມສະຖານະຂອງລະບົບ "systemd" ແລະຜູ້ຈັດການບໍລິການ. … ໃນຂະນະທີ່ລະບົບເລີ່ມຕົ້ນຂຶ້ນ, ຂະບວນການທໍາອິດທີ່ສ້າງຂຶ້ນ, ເຊັ່ນ: ຂະບວນການ init ກັບ PID = 1, ແມ່ນລະບົບລະບົບທີ່ລິເລີ່ມການບໍລິການພື້ນທີ່ຜູ້ໃຊ້.

ຂ້ອຍຈະຕັ້ງຄ່າ Apache ແນວໃດ?

ວິທີການຕັ້ງ Apache Server ໃນ Linux

  1. ອັບເດດບ່ອນເກັບຂໍ້ມູນລະບົບຂອງທ່ານ. ນີ້ກ່ຽວຂ້ອງກັບການດາວໂຫຼດຊອບແວເວີຊັນຫຼ້າສຸດໂດຍການປັບປຸງດັດຊະນີຊຸດທ້ອງຖິ່ນຂອງ Ubuntu repositories. …
  2. ຕິດຕັ້ງ Apache ໂດຍໃຊ້ຄໍາສັ່ງ "apt". ຕົວຢ່າງນີ້, ໃຫ້ໃຊ້ Apache2. …
  3. ຢືນຢັນວ່າ Apache ໄດ້ຖືກຕິດຕັ້ງຢ່າງສໍາເລັດຜົນ.

ຂ້ອຍຈະແລ່ນ Apache ໄດ້ແນວໃດ?

ຕິດຕັ້ງບໍລິການ Apache

  1. ໃນປ່ອງຢ້ຽມ Command Prompt ຂອງທ່ານ, ໃສ່ (ຫຼືວາງ) ຄໍາສັ່ງຕໍ່ໄປນີ້: httpd.exe -k install -n "Apache HTTP Server"
  2. ຈາກປ່ອງຢ້ຽມ Command Prompt ຂອງທ່ານໃສ່ຄໍາສັ່ງຕໍ່ໄປນີ້ແລະກົດ 'Enter.
  3. ຣີສະຕາດເຊີບເວີຂອງທ່ານແລະເປີດເວັບບຣາວເຊີເມື່ອທ່ານເຂົ້າສູ່ລະບົບຄືນ.

13 окт ປີ 2020.

ເປັນຫຍັງ Apache ຈຶ່ງຖືກໃຊ້?

Apache ແມ່ນຊອບແວເຊີບເວີເວັບທີ່ໃຊ້ກັນຢ່າງກວ້າງຂວາງທີ່ສຸດ. ພັດທະນາແລະຮັກສາໂດຍ Apache Software Foundation, Apache ເປັນຊອບແວແຫຼ່ງເປີດທີ່ມີຢູ່ສໍາລັບການຟຣີ. ມັນເຮັດວຽກຢູ່ໃນ 67% ຂອງ webservers ທັງຫມົດໃນໂລກ.

ມັກໂພສນີ້ບໍ່? ກະລຸນາແບ່ງປັນໃຫ້ ໝູ່ ເພື່ອນຂອງທ່ານ:
OS ມື້ນີ້